A potion is a magical liquid activated when you drink it, which uses it up. Potions have the potion trait. You can activate a potion with an Interact action as you drink it or feed it to another creature. You can feed a potion only to a creature that is within reach and willing or otherwise so helpless that it can’t resist. Table. by Jonny.Heal spells are important in the heat of battle, but most of your healing will take place between battles. There, you will either want to use Focus healing spells (like Goodberries) or Medicine checks. Note that focus spells recharge for free after 10 minutes, which makes them potentially very good at healing. A character with Mortal Healing is an atheist in a world where gods actually cure disease and knit wounds. You are someone who went through medical school in a world where supplicating yourself to a deity will provide miracle cures. So, in terms of opportunity cost, your character is giving up the ability to cast healing spells.

Healing Potion (Major) Item 18. Source Core Rulebook pg. 563 4.0. Price 5,000 gp. The potion restores 8d8+30 Hit Points. A <i>healing potion</i> is a vial of a ruby-red liquid that imparts a tingling sensation as the drinker's wounds heal rapidly. When you drink a <i>healing potion</i>, you regain the listed number of Hit Points.Question about Heal Spell. Negative Healing. SourceBestiary 2 pg. 305 2.0 A creature with negative healing draws health from negative energy rather than positive energy. It is damaged by positive damage and is not healed by positive healing effects. It does not take negative damage, and it is healed by negative effects that heal undead.If you receive healing (magical or not) that puts you above 1 HP. At level 6 with assurance you hit DC 20, meaning you can heal for 2d8 (base) + 10 (DC) + 5 (medic) + 6 (forensic medicine) = 30 HP with Battle Medicine or Treat Wounds. Forensic Medicine makes your allies immune to BM for only an hour. Medic lets you even ignore that restriction once per day, and at level 7 that jumps to once per hour.Your conduit to divine power eschews the traditional channels of prayer and servitude—you instead glean divine truths that extend beyond any single deity. 4. We have found that combat healing is still necessary at higher levels. Monsters hit hard and can take your hit points down quickly. The adventuring day generally stops when you can't keep healing in combat.
